Product Description

by Rebecca Cagle (Author)

This book talks compassionately about grieving the loss of your pet. It can happen under different circumstances such as trauma, illness, old age, selling, disappearance or even theft. The phases of grieving are discussed along with struggling with the possibilty of euthanasia, helping a friend grieve the loss of an animal as well as teens and children coping with pet loss. It also covers ways to help prevent theft and disappearance. It talks about pets going to Heaven. It covers remembering your pet and the emotions of choosing when to replace your beloved pet with a new one. And it talks about bonding with your new pet after losing your old one.

Author Biography

Rebecca Cagle has been coaching and counseling people since 1989. She owned her first horse business from 1983 to 1994. She started her first job with horses at the age of thirteen. After buying her first horse at age fourteen and participating in both 4-H Horse Projects and FFA Horse Judging Team Competitions, Rebecca went on to graduate with honors in Equine Science and Management from Diamond Oaks in Cincinnati, Ohio. Then she attended the Horse Production and Management Program at The Ohio State University and attended Wilmington College in Cincinnati, majoring in Business and Marketing. Rebecca graduated Summa Cum Laude in Psychology from Liberty University in Lynchburg, Virginia. Rebecca is a member of Psi Chi, the National Honor Society for Psychology. Rebecca's other education includes Riding Instructor Training through Camp Horsemanship Association and Budget Counselor Training as well as Business By The Book Training through Crown Financial Ministries. Rebecca is a graduate of Professional Life Coaching, Caring for People God's Way, Caring for Teens God's Way, Health and Wellness Coaching, and Hope Coaching (for those going through the journey of cancer) through the American Association of Christian Counselors. She is a member of the Women's Horse Industry Network, the Smoky Mountain Chapter of the American Society for Training and Development, Knoxville Entrepreneurial Women, the American Association of Christian Counselors and the International Christian Coaching Association and serves on the President's Advisory Council for Tusculum College. Rebecca has experience cross-culturally coaching people from other countries, including France, Germany, Philippines, former Soviet and Latin American countries. Rebecca lives in Knoxville, Tennessee with her two dogs Abby and Jonah.
